The conversion rate between the US dollar and the Sri Lankan rupee is fluctuating constantly. As of today, a single US dollar is roughly exchanged for 295 LKR. This means that the value of the Sri Lankan rupee has fallen compared to the US dollar. The exchange rate is influenced by a variety of factors, including economic conditions. It's always recommended to check with a reliable financial institution or online converter for the most up-to-date exchange rate before making any transactions.

Comparing the US Dollar to the Sri Lankan Rupee
The Greenback, the currency of the United States, consistently holds a prominent position in the global financial market. In contrast to this, the Sri Lankan Rupee (LKR), the official currency of Sri Lanka, is primarily exchanged within the country's territory. The exchange rate between these two currencies can change significantly based on a range of factors, including economic indicators, political situation, and global market pressure.
Understanding the dynamics between these currencies is crucial for individuals and businesses engaged in transactions with both the US and Sri Lanka.
